Laser skin resurfacing is a popular cosmetic procedure that uses targeted laser energy to improve the appearance of the skin by reducing the visibility of fine lines, wrinkles, age spots, and other skin irregularities.
The time it takes for laser skin resurfacing to work can vary depending on the specific type of laser used, the depth of the treatment, and the individual's skin type and healing response. However, in general, patients can expect to see results within a few weeks to a few months following the procedure.
Immediately after the procedure, patients may experience some redness, swelling, and discomfort, which is a normal part of the healing process. The skin may also appear slightly darker or flaky as the old, damaged skin sloughs off and new, healthier skin emerges. This initial recovery period typically lasts 5-10 days, depending on the depth of the treatment.
Over the next few weeks, patients will begin to notice gradual improvements in the appearance of their skin. Fine lines and wrinkles may start to soften, and the skin's texture and tone may become more even and smooth. Deeper lines and wrinkles, as well as age spots or sun damage, may take several weeks to a few months to fully improve.
The final results of laser skin resurfacing can be seen within 3-6 months after the procedure. During this time, the skin's collagen production is stimulated, which helps to improve the skin's overall structure and firmness. Patients may also notice a reduction in the appearance of acne scars, uneven pigmentation, and other skin imperfections.
It's important to note that the results of laser skin resurfacing can vary from person to person, and multiple treatments may be necessary to achieve the desired outcomes. Additionally, patients should follow a strict skincare regimen and protect their skin from sun exposure during the healing process to ensure the best possible results.
In conclusion, laser skin resurfacing can be an effective way to improve the appearance of the skin, but the time it takes to see results can vary. Patients in Kettering can expect to see gradual improvements in their skin's appearance over the course of several weeks to months following the procedure, with the final results becoming visible within 3-6 months.
